I can't say enough about this little compressor. It is small, lightweight and works great. I have owned adult airguns since the 90s. I had been pumping all of my PCPs by hand since I purchased my first airforce pump back around 2000 or 2001. I was strong and enjoyed pumping up the huge tank on a Talon SS. I considered it part of my strength training and cardio workout. Fast forward 20 years and aging and multiple shoulder and arm injuries made it so that about a year ago I sold off every PCP I had because I could no longer pump them. I kept only a PROD because I could power thru and get it's tiny little cylinder up to about 2500 psi.I had been looking at compressors but they were heavy, messy and expensive. I had no desire to get into tanks. Now I find this little gem of a compressor. It is tiny and weighs about 12 pounds. It has a built in carry handle. It just works. It airs up my PROD from 1200 to 2900 psi in a just a few minutes. It is amazing. The pressure gauge reads very close to the gauge on my PROD. The temperature gauge is accurate and works great. Just follow the instructions and don't overheat it. It is air cooled. Always turn the fan on before turning the compressor on and then turn the fan off after turning the compressor off. I am so happy with this thing that I just ordered a couple of more PCP guns. I cannot believe that compressors have advanced to the point they are small, light and affordable. It is a little noisy when hooking it up to my truck battery in an enclosed garage. But not too bad and outside it is no issue.Currently this thing is running below 350. It is a steal at that price. I have not owned it long so don't know about longevity and customer service. But at this point I have never been happier with any airgun related purchase in decades. It has been a game changer for me.Update: Thought I would come back here 3 and half years later and give an update. Best money ever spent on this compressor. I have hundreds of refills on 5 different PCP guns. Zero issues with the exception of you will replace the 2 small batteries in the digital temperature gauge about every 6 to 9 months. So far I have less than 5 bucks invested in batteries. This compressor has been a life saver for me. If it ever konks out I will buy another. 5 stars

Capable and economical for PCP refills
This little compressor will fill a 200cc tank to 3625 in a little under two minutes. Filling two guns immediately in a row still left if comfortably below it's rated operating temperature, and 5-10 minutes of cooling off it's ready to go again. About the same noise level as a blender or any other small compressor. Simple to operate, solidly built.Came with extra filters, end adapters for various other applications (foster female fitting installed) and test plug.

Very happy.
So far I'm very happy with this compressor. The only concern is the temp gauge which I replaced. The stock gauge is powered off 2 watch batteries that you can't access unless you open it up voiding the warranty. Either way, mine were nearly dead on arrival. I replaced the gauge with the one in the photo and it works great. As mentioned on other reviews, do not use this without some sort of water/air separator. This unit does spit out quite a bit of water and you don't want that in your PCP. Overall, I'm very happy and it works great. Don't expect this to fill up your tank super quick. I'm using this on my Hatsan Airmax and it fills it from 0 to 200 bar in just over 10 minutes. IMO, not bad compared to pumping for an hour with a hand pump.
